Faustino Godinho Gonçalves da Costa is an entrepreneur and former FRETILIN politician from East Timor . He is the head of the construction company Holgapa Ltd.

Costa ran in the 2001 elections at number 59 on the FRETILIN list for the Constituent Assembly, which became the National Parliament of East Timor when it became independent on May 20, 2002 . However, since FRETILIN won 12 district mandates and only 55 seats in total, Costa was initially unable to move in. It was only when MPs resigned from their seats because they took over government offices or for other reasons that Costa moved up as the eighth substitute MP.

In the parliamentary elections in East Timor in 2007 , Costa entered FRETILIN's list at number 53, but had no chance of re-entry into parliament. In 2012 , Costa was no longer a candidate.

On October 17, 2017, Gonçalves was appointed to the East Timor Council of State by President Francisco Guterres .
